A Message From Our CEO
August 24, 2021
Our communities are seeing an increase in COVID infections and we are experiencing the effects of that in our hospitals with an increased inpatient census and more people testing positive in our emergency departments, urgent care and physician practices. Hospital resources are being stretched with this surge as our ICU is staying close to full with mostly COVID patients. In fact, this is a challenge for hospitals throughout western North Carolina meaning that we have difficulty transferring patients to other facilities when we don’t have a bed for them. This results in critically ill patients, some with COVID, some not, being held in our emergency departments for long periods while we try to get them admitted.
The overwhelming majority of people with COVID who are being admitted to our hospital are unvaccinated. Most of the current COVID admissions are avoidable if only more people will get vaccinated, so let me encourage you to get vaccinated if you aren’t already. Encourage your family members and friends to get vaccinated. This is critically important so that we don’t imperil our ability to provide health care for all those who need it. By getting vaccinated, we protect the vulnerable in our communities and each other.
I know we are all weary of this pandemic. We all want to get back to “normal”. The way to do that is for everyone who is eligible to be vaccinated.
